The product is much better this season. There are 7-8 very good teams. The season has seen numerous thrilling games.
People, however, aren't very interested.
On average, the PSAC is drawing 80 less fans per game this basketball season than it did a year ago. Last season saw an average (league-wide) gate of 477. This season the number is down to 397 (approaching 20%).
Some schools have seen mild increases. Most have not. Some, in fact, have seen dramatic declines at the gate.
The Winners:
Edinboro (+51)
Gannon (+31)
Clarion (+25)
UPJ (+10)
That's it. Of 18 member programs, the rest are in the red. Some in the deep red.
IUP (-350 per game)
Mercyhurst (-284)
Cheyney (-182)
Lock Haven (-136)
West Chester (-114)
ESU (-106)
Cal (-87)
Ship (-84)
Mansfield (-69)
Millersville (-43)
Seton Hill (-38)
Bloomsburg (-35)
SRU (-27)
Kutztown (-11)
Percentage-wise, the two hit the hardest are IUP and Mercyhurst.
IUP's average gate is down from 1,367 a year ago to just 1,017 this season (consider it was 2,000 not many years ago). Mercyhurst drew 632 last season and just 348 this year.
Some of the places you expect it. However, for schools like Shippensburg, WCU and ESU to be showing negative declines in the 15-20 percent range is very odd based on the seasons they are having.
Current Season Avg. Home Attendance (2017-18)
IUP - 1,017
Gannon - 743
Kutztown - 633
WCU - 519
Mansfield - 417
SRU - 405
Edinboro - 399
ESU - 394
Ship - 377
Mercy - 348
Bloom - 324
Millersville - 282
Clarion - 265
Seton Hill - 230
Cal - 219
UPJ - 207
Cheyney - 181
Lock Haven - 179
